Webb23 juni 2024 · If your lender charges you interest monthly instead of annually, the formulas are the same; you simply take the rate of interest (8 percent) and divide it by 12 to figure out how much interest is charged monthly. Eight percent divided by 12 equals 0.00667, or 0.67 percent. If you have a loan balance of $1,000, your interest for one month would ... WebbAny lender, licensed or unlicensed, who harasses you is breaking the law. You should report any loan shark to your local your local Trading Standards office and to the police if the loan shark threatens you or uses violence. Other ways of borrowing money. If you need a loan, always go to a licensed lender.
